关于微信小程序数据库的ER图
时间: 2023-06-12 15:07:46 浏览: 748
微信小程序使用的是云开发平台,其数据库采用的是非关系型数据库(NoSQL),不适用于传统的ER图表示。相对而言,NoSQL更注重数据的存储和读取效率,不需要像关系型数据库一样进行表之间的关联和复杂的查询。
在小程序云开发中,我们可以使用云函数进行数据的增删改查操作,并且可以使用云存储进行文件的上传和下载。因此,我们可以将云函数和云存储看作是数据库的操作接口,而不需要进行ER图的设计和表示。
当然,在使用小程序云开发时,我们也可以使用一些第三方的NoSQL数据库,如MongoDB和Redis等,这些数据库也不需要进行ER图的设计和表示,只需要按照其API文档进行操作即可。
相关问题
微信小程序数据库编程
微信小程序数据库编程是指在微信小程序中使用云数据库进行数据的存储和操作。通过微信小程序提供的云开发能力,我们可以方便地进行数据库的增删改查等操作。
下面是一个简单的示例,演示了如何在微信小程序中获取云数据库某集合的数据并显示在页面上:
```javascript
// 在页面的js文件中引入云开发的初始化代码
const db = wx.cloud.database()
Page({
data: {
dataList: [] // 用于存储从数据库中获取的数据
},
onLoad: function () {
// 调用云数据库的查询方法,获取指定集合的数据
db.collection('collectionName').get().then(res => {
// 将获取到的数据存储到dataList中
this.setData({
dataList: res.data
})
}).catch(err => {
console.error(err)
})
}
})
```
在上述代码中,我们首先在页面的js文件中引入了云开发的初始化代码,然后在`onLoad`生命周期函数中调用了云数据库的查询方法`get()`,并指定了要查询的集合名称`collectionName`。查询成功后,将获取到的数据存储到`dataList`中,然后可以在页面上进行展示。
需要注意的是,上述代码中的`collectionName`需要替换为你自己的集合名称,同时还需要在微信小程序的云开发控制台中进行相应的配置和部署。
微信小程序租赁系统er图
微信小程序租赁系统ER图是一个以实体为基础的模型,用于描述微信小程序租赁系统中的各种实体之间的关系和属性。这个模型是一个ER图(实体—关系图),由实体、关系和属性组成。下面我们将对微信小程序租赁系统ER图的每个方面进行详细介绍。
实体:实体是系统中的一个独立的、有特定含义的对象,可以是一个物品、人、场所、事件等。微信小程序租赁系统中的实体包括了用户、商品、订单、地址等。
关系:关系是两个实体之间的联系,例如用户可以下单购买商品,这里的关系是用户和订单之间的购买关系。微信小程序租赁系统中的关系包括用户和商品之间的租赁关系、订单和商品之间的归还关系等。
属性:实体的属性是描述实体的特征和性质的关键元素。微信小程序租赁系统中的实体属性包括用户的姓名、商品的价格、订单的数量等等。
从微信小程序租赁系统ER图中,可以看出用户可以租赁商品,用户可以将商品添加到购物车中下单。系统会生成相应的订单,用户可以通过订单查看商品的详细信息,以及商品的状态情况,包括待出租、租赁中等情况。同时,管理员也可以通过订单管理模块及时处理用户的租赁需求,确保商品能够顺利租出。
通过微信小程序租赁系统ER图,对于系统各个实体之间的关系进行了详细的描述,这对于系统的开发、设计和维护都有很大的意义。只有在清晰明了的ER图基础上,才能够顺利地开发推出一个高效、稳定的微信小程序租赁系统。